The sign-up procedure for is really pretty long: it took me about 20 to 30 minutes to complete, so make certain you set aside time to complete it because if you stop mid-sign-up and leave your browser, it will not save your answers and you’ll need to begin all over again.

From there, you’ll be asked a series of concerns in an intake questionnaire about your gender identity, age, sexual orientation, and relationship status. In detailing your sexual orientation, you are provided the options of directly, gay, lesbian, bi/pan, “Choose not to say”, “Questioning”, queer, asexual, “I don’t know”, and “Other”.

Remarkably enough, users will discover listed below this concern in the form a highlighted fact: “Therapists on the platform have diverse backgrounds. You’ll be able to ask for a Christian therapist if needed”. So, throughout the consumption questionnaire, if you respond to that your faith is Christian, you will be asked “Would you like to be matched with a Christian-based therapist?”

However, if you respond to that you relate to a different faith, you will not get asked if you wish to match with a therapist of that faith. I tried addressing this concern 3 times, each time saying I was from a different religion, and never got that very same follow-up. That being said, the only choices for “Which religion do you relate to?” consist of Christianity, Judaism, Islam, and Other.
